Top UN Nuclear Official Confirms Iran’s Commitment to JCPOA

TEHRAN (Tasnim) - Director General of the International Atomic Energy Agency (IAEA) Yukiya Amano confirmed that Iran has remained committed to the Joint Comprehensive Plan of Action (JCPOA), a nuclear agreement with the Group 5+1 (Russia, China, the US, Britain, France and Germany).

Nuclear

Speaking at a joint press conference with Head of the Atomic Energy Organization of Iran (AEOI) Ali Akbar Salehi in Tehran on Sunday, Amano expressed satisfaction with the trend of implementation of the JCPOA, hoping that such trend would continue.

“Iran has been committed to its obligations and this is an important matter,” the Japanese head of the IAEA added.

As regards his meeting with Salehi, Amano said that they discussed issues related to the implementation of Iran nuclear deal.

In a statement released on Friday, the IAEA said Amano's visit to Tehran “is part of regular high-level contacts between the agency and Iran.”

It is Amano’s second trip to Iran in 2016. He once visited Tehran in January, days after the JCPOA took effect.

The IAEA is responsible for monitoring Iran’s nuclear activities as per the nuclear deal and should also help the country develop its nuclear energy program.
